swagger 에서 authorization 새로고침 할때마다 토큰 사라지는 문제 해결하기

Updated on

laravel swagger 패키지에서 최근에 브라우저 새로고침할때마다

authorization 토큰이 사라지는 현상이 발생하게 되었다.

이유가 무엇인지 검색해보니, swagger에서 옵션을 설정해주면 해결되는 문제 였다.

config\l5-swagger.php 파일을 열어보면,

'persist_authorization' => env('L5_SWAGGER_UI_PERSIST_AUTHORIZATION', false),

위 값이 있는데. 이 값을 true로 수정해주면 해당 문제가 해결된다.

그러면, 토큰을 등록했을때 새로고침을 해도 토큰이 사라지지 않는다.